Program Description: The objective of the course is to enable participants to comprehend the accounting for the statement of cash flows under ASC 230, with a focus on the classification of cash receipts and cash payments. This program utilizes practical examples and case studies from different industries to demonstrate the preparation and presentation of a complete statement of cash flows. It addresses the latest updates, implementation challenges, and disclosure requirements, ensuring participants can confidently apply ASC 230 – Statement of Cash Flows principles in their professional roles. The course also covers in-depth topics such as the classification of operating, investing, and financing activities, treatment of non-cash transactions, and the reconciliation of net income to net cash provided by operating activities.
